Dungeons & Dragons: Arms & Equipment Guide
The well-stocked pages of this book ,include: * A caravanload of equipment,
trade goods, alchemical items, poisons, mounts, and vehicles. * Over
230 magic weapons and armors, such as the flameshroud axe, lance of
the unending charge, and vampire hunter armor. * Over 125 magic items,
including new artifacts, such as elixir armor, rings of the hive mind,
the ghost rod, and the bag of endless caltrops. * Rules for vehicle
combat on land, sea, and air.
Dungeons & Dragons: Book of Vile Darkness This sourcebook for the Dungeons & Dragons game is intended
for mature audiencesIncluded in a detailed look at the nature of evil
and the complex challenge of confronting the many dilemmas found within
its deepest shadows. Along with wicked spells, wondrous items, and artifacts,
Book of Vile Darkness also provides descriptions and statistics for
a host of abominable monsters, archdevils, and demon princes to pit
againt the noblest of heroes.
Dungeons
& Dragons: Monster Manual II
This supplement for the D&D game unleashes a horde of monsters to
confront characters at all levels of play, including several with Challenge
Ratings of 21 or higher. Inside are old favorites such as the death
knight and the gem dragons, as well as all-new creatures such as the
bronze serpent, the effigy, and the fiendwurm. Along with updated and
expanded monster creation rules.
Forgotten Realms: Underdark
Underdark includes details on the most popular Underdark race, the drow,
plus 16 other below-ground character races. In addition to 25 new regional
feats as well as new prestige classes, spells, monsters, and magic items,
there is also background content on 60 cities and sites of interest,
. To help both players and dungeon masters use the book without players
stumbling onto things they shouldn't, additional material for running
a campaign is isolated in a single section of the book.
Dungeons
& Dragons: Deluxe Player Character Sheets
Each record has plenty of room to keep track of everything that makes
each of your characters unique, including extra space for adding new
class features and abilities for your multiclass characters. Includes:
* 11 four-page character record sheets, one for each of the character
classes in the Player’s Handbook. * A four-page generic D&D
character record sheet. * Quick-reference spell lists for all spellcasting
classes in the Player’s Handbook and spellcasting prestige classes
in the Dungeon Master’s Guide. * A bonus, four-page d20 Modern
character record sheet.
Dungeons
& Dragons: Deluxe Dungeon Master's Screens
This Deluxe DM Screen 2-pack contains both a D&D screen and a bonus
screen for the d20 Modern Roleplaying Game. The tables on the back of
the Dungeon Master's Screen have been revised and updated to comply
with the changes made in the new version 3.5 core rulebooks released
in 2003. Also included is a bonus four-panel screen geared toward the
action-packed world of your d20 Modern campaign.
Dungeons
& Dragons: Player's Handbook II
This bookis specifically designed to expand the options available for players by both providing new material and increasing the uses for existing rules. Included are chapters on character race, background, classes, feats, spells, character creation, and character advancement. New rules include racial affiliations that make race matter as a character advances in level, new character classes and alternate class features for existing classes, new feats, tools for rapid character creation, and additional organization and teamwork benefits -- an option first introduced in Dungeon Master’s Guide II and Heroes of Battle.
Dungeons
& Dragons:Dungeon Master's Guide II
The Dungeon Master’s Guide II builds upon existing materials in the Dungeon Master’s Guide. It is specifically designed to facilitate play, especially when the Dungeon Master has a limited amount of preparation time. Chapters include discussion on running a game, designing adventures, building and using prestige classes, and creating campaign settings. Ready-made game elements include instant traps, pre-generated locations, treasures, and a fully realized and rendered town.
Dungeons
& Dragons:Fantastic Locations: City of Perils City of Peril contains two beautifully illustrated, double-sided battle maps scaled for Dungeons & Dragons play, as well as a sixteen-page booklet of encounters designed for varying levels of play and for use with the maps.
The battle maps feature fantastic terrain designed to create large, fluid encounters, key scenes, and exciting game sessions. Rather than simple dungeon encounters, these maps evoke the epic struggles that campaign memories are made of. Three of the maps also make ideal battlegrounds for D&D Miniatures game play.
Dungeons
& Dragons:Fantastic Locations: Dragondown Grotto
Fantastic Locations: Dragondown Grotto features two double-sided poster maps. Three maps are suitable for RPG and skirmish use, while one is an RPG exclusive. An accompanying 16-page adventure is suitable for any mid-level campaign. Enemies include creatures from the War of the Dragon Queen miniatures expansion releasing in the same month. The two poster maps can be put together to form a dragon’s lair, while the reverse sides feature more fantastic locations that players can explore.
Dungeons
& Dragons:Fantastic Locations: Fane of the Drow
Fane of the Drow features two double-sided poster maps designed for roleplaying and miniatures skirmish play. An accompanying 16-page adventure can be dropped into any campaign. Enemies consist of creatures from various D&D miniatures. Miniatures skirmish scenarios are included for additional play options, written to allow Dungeon Masters to seamlessly integrate D&D Miniatures into the adventure. The two poster maps, which are scaled for tabletop play, can be put together to form the temple of the drow, while the reverse sides feature other fantastic dungeon locations players can explore.
